Sports analyst, Skip Bayless took to his Instagram on Friday (Sept. 27th), sharing a quick selfie wearing an all black suit matched with a gold chain and all white Air Jordan 13s. The Fox Sports personality has taken his new persona with stride as fans on social media the beloved analyst, “Drip Bayless.” He captions his post:
“I can’t lose in these shoes. MJ FOREVER.”
He adds the hashtag,
“#DripBayless”

In a recent episode of FS1’s Undisputed, co-host Shannon Sharpe points out that Bayless has his “bling bling” on asking the journalist:
“You drippin’ out here?”
Skip replies,
“They call me Drip Bayless, that’s what they call me on Twitter.”

According to Forbes, the popular sports show has increased viewship over the past year,
“Undisputed is up +37% averaging 151,000 viewers for 2018 compared to an average of 110,000 viewers this point last year in 2017.“
Skip is reportedly under a four-year contract worth $25 million with a signing bonus. The deal reached in 2016 brought Bayless.
